[llvm] [Verifier] Clarify supported storage bit width for apfloat conversions (PR #209174)

<summary>Changes</summary>

Allow i4 for FP4, i6 for FP6 and i8 for FP8.

diff --git a/llvm/docs/LangRef.md b/llvm/docs/LangRef.md
index aecc425538d65..f7e3ca8db80e1 100644
--- a/llvm/docs/LangRef.md
+++ b/llvm/docs/LangRef.md
@@ -21334,6 +21334,11 @@ type and first argument.
   - FP6 formats: `"Float6E3M2FN"`, `"Float6E2M3FN"`
   - FP4 formats: `"Float4E2M1FN"`
 
+  The bit width of the integer return type must equal the bit width of the
+  selected format, for example `i8` for an FP8 format, `i6` for an FP6 format,
+  and `i4` for an FP4 format. For vector operands this applies to the integer
+  element type.
+
 `rounding mode`
 :   A metadata string specifying the rounding mode. The permitted strings match those
   accepted by `llvm.fptrunc.round` (for example,
@@ -21362,7 +21367,8 @@ saturation behavior. The conversion is performed in two steps: first, the value
 rounded according to the specified rounding mode to fit the target format's precision;
 then, if the rounded result exceeds the target format's representable range, saturation
 is applied according to the `saturation` parameter. The result is returned as an
-integer (e.g., `i8` for FP8, `i6` for FP6) containing the encoded arbitrary FP bits.
+integer whose bit width equals the format's bit width (`i8` for FP8, `i6` for FP6,
+`i4` for FP4) containing the encoded arbitrary FP bits.
 
 **Handling of special values:**
 
@@ -21412,7 +21418,10 @@ overloaded on both its return type and first argument.
 ##### Arguments:
 
 `value`
-:   An integer value containing the arbitrary FP bits (e.g., `i8` for FP8, `i6` for FP6).
+:   An integer value containing the arbitrary FP bits. Its bit width must equal the
+  bit width of the format selected by `interpretation`, for example `i8` for an FP8
+  format, `i6` for an FP6 format, and `i4` for an FP4 format. For vector operands
+  this applies to the integer element type.
 
 `interpretation`
 :   A metadata string describing the source arbitrary FP format. Supported format names include:

diff --git a/llvm/lib/Support/APFloat.cpp b/llvm/lib/Support/APFloat.cpp
index 94a981016d95b..74f7803c43e67 100644
--- a/llvm/lib/Support/APFloat.cpp
+++ b/llvm/lib/Support/APFloat.cpp
@@ -6017,12 +6017,24 @@ float APFloat::convertToFloat() const {
   return Temp.getIEEE().convertToFloat();
 }
 
+unsigned APFloatBase::getArbitraryFPFormatSizeInBits(StringRef Format) {
+  return StringSwitch<unsigned>(Format)
+      .Case("Float8E5M2", getSizeInBits(semFloat8E5M2))
+      .Case("Float8E5M2FNUZ", getSizeInBits(semFloat8E5M2FNUZ))
+      .Case("Float8E4M3", getSizeInBits(semFloat8E4M3))
+      .Case("Float8E4M3FN", getSizeInBits(semFloat8E4M3FN))
+      .Case("Float8E4M3FNUZ", getSizeInBits(semFloat8E4M3FNUZ))
+      .Case("Float8E4M3B11FNUZ", getSizeInBits(semFloat8E4M3B11FNUZ))
+      .Case("Float8E3M4", getSizeInBits(semFloat8E3M4))
+      .Case("Float8E8M0FNU", getSizeInBits(semFloat8E8M0FNU))
+      .Case("Float6E3M2FN", getSizeInBits(semFloat6E3M2FN))
+      .Case("Float6E2M3FN", getSizeInBits(semFloat6E2M3FN))
+      .Case("Float4E2M1FN", getSizeInBits(semFloat4E2M1FN))
+      .Default(0);
+}
+
 bool APFloatBase::isValidArbitraryFPFormat(StringRef Format) {
-  static constexpr StringLiteral ValidFormats[] = {
-      "Float8E5M2",     "Float8E5M2FNUZ",    "Float8E4M3",  "Float8E4M3FN",
-      "Float8E4M3FNUZ", "Float8E4M3B11FNUZ", "Float8E3M4",  "Float8E8M0FNU",
-      "Float6E3M2FN",   "Float6E2M3FN",      "Float4E2M1FN"};
-  return llvm::is_contained(ValidFormats, Format);
+  return getArbitraryFPFormatSizeInBits(Format) != 0;
 }
 
 const fltSemantics *APFloatBase::getArbitraryFPSemantics(StringRef Format) {
